As to how I wanted to be a zoological researcher but ended up carving flowers on shit every day, I have to start from the beginning. Three years ago, my supervisor arranged for me to go to the Qilian Mountains to study desert cats. When I heard this slightly mysterious name and saw the pair of bright and clear blue eyes in the photo , I wiped my saliva and headed straight to the wild with my friends from the Cat Alliance. Desert Cats | Big Cats The desert cat (Felis bieti) is the only species of wild cats that is endemic to China and is listed as a national first-class protected wild animal. Desert cats are mainly distributed in the eastern part of the Qinghai-Tibet Plateau, and are mostly found in Qinghai, Sichuan and other places. Although the name contains "desert", they actually live in mountain forest edges, shrubs and meadows. Because we have not conducted much ecological research on desert cats and their whereabouts are secretive, they are called " one of the most mysterious cats ." Our survey site is Menyuan County, Qinghai Province . It is neither a mountain nor a meadow. There are large fields of highland barley and rapeseed flowers, surrounded by shallow mountain pastures. It is a habitat that has been obviously transformed by humans . It is in such a place that desert cats have often appeared in recent years . According to locals, desert cats appear in farmland to catch moles, cross the road with food in their mouths, and even run to villagers' homes to steal chickens . Before this, we had never heard of so many desert cats around any city. Desert cat crosses the road with prey in mouth | Big Cat Here, desert cats no longer seem mysterious, they become commonplace. The purpose of our visit to Menyuan is to study why desert cats appear here and what attracts them from their natural habitat to this human-dominated habitat . The "bad" cat poops in front of people's door every day However, when I arrived at Menyuan, I found that it was not easy to see desert cats. Three consecutive night patrols yielded nothing. Only a few red foxes appeared sporadically in the bare farmland in October. It was not until the fourth night that we spotted a desert cat passing by in the artificial forest. Cats can hide from people, but cat feces can't escape, so we decided to go into the artificial forest where the desert cat was found to look for cat feces . Due to the promotion of the policy of returning farmland to forest, Menyuan County has planned many small patches of artificial forests between farmlands, planting drought-resistant plants such as sea buckthorn, Qinghai spruce, and multi-branched tamarisk. The feeling of entering the sea buckthorn forest is that it pricks people to death ! As the dominant species in the artificial forest, the sea buckthorns grow well and gradually connect into a patch. Sea buckthorns about 1.5 meters tall are responsible for pricking the face, those 1 meter tall are responsible for pricking the buttocks, and those shorter can poke the legs as much as they want. If the fabric of the pants is suitable, they will happily poke into the pants, and by the way, I screamed miserably when I sat in the car exhausted. Dense sea buckthorn bushes | Photo provided by the author After drilling a few times inside, we found an interesting phenomenon: Unlike domestic cats, desert cats poop very casually and are not particular about it . Walking in the bushes, they poop anywhere. When they come across the entrance of a marmot or badger hole, they poop at the entrance. When they see a mound of dirt made by a zorrat, they poop on the mound... After pooping, they don't even bury it, leaving it hanging there. The biggest victim, the zorrat, said that his mound of dirt often becomes a fixed toilet, and when the desert cat comes, he poops there , causing the stench to fill the air nearby, making it impossible to sleep! A zokor's dirt pile. A closer look reveals more than one piece of cat feces (DNA confirmed it to be cat feces). The zokor: "It's hard to judge..." | Photo courtesy of the author But this made it convenient for us despicable outsiders to steal cat feces and carry them back to the laboratory happily. As the saying goes, food is the first necessity of people, and the same is true for animals. After getting the feces of desert cats, we can understand the composition of their food through the DNA in the feces . As the saying goes, "fats are a mirror, and you can know what dinner will be for you"! The food composition of desert cats may help us better understand why they appear near cities. Before you can pick up poop, you must first learn to identify it. Cat poop is a technical job. First of all, you need to know what cat poop looks like. In order to help you quickly identify various feces, I made a simple "Wild Poop Quick Check Manual". The animal feces currently encountered in the wild can be roughly divided into the following categories according to their morphological characteristics: [Note] This is a violent classification because the appearance of feces in the wild is affected by many factors. For example, its shape, color, and size may be related to the animal's last meal, as well as climatic conditions. 01 Cutting the sausage has a sharp point Photo courtesy of the author This type of feces mostly comes from carnivorous animals. The most common ones around us are the feces of various cats and dogs . Of course, in the wild, there may also be feces from wolves, bears, foxes, etc. The scent is strong and lasts long , so friends who have cats and dogs should be on the upwind side when their masters are solving problems. The feces of desert cats are usually in the shape of a standard pointed cylinder with a diameter of about 2.5 cm. Due to the dry weather in Menyuan, they are usually dry or even crushed when I find them, but this does not prevent the odor from lasting. After a day of feces collection, I often smell like cat feces and become a mobile giant cat litter box. Desert cat feces. The marker next to it can be used as a scale. Photo provided by the author However, every time you dig out a pile of feces, you feel the joy of opening a blind box , because you never know what is hidden in the next pile - it could be the shattered head shell of a mole, a pile of undigested grass, or a furry tail from who knows who, or a piece of snake skin... It greatly caters to the psychology of fans of collection games. 02 Taiwanese grilled sausage Photo courtesy of the author This type of feces is similar to the previous one, but each small cylinder is separated from each other and the tip is relatively blunt. Most of them come from rodents , but due to the differences in the body size of the animals themselves, the size of the feces varies greatly. The feces of various common mice are usually small, and the feces of house mice are only 0.2-0.3 cm. Slightly larger ones, such as marmots, will use abandoned holes as family toilets. The fresh feces are piled together, which are large, smelly, and soft, making it difficult to start. 03 A pile of small balls Photo courtesy of the author The third type is small round particles, mostly from lagomorphs or some ungulates (such as sheep) . For example, a healthy rabbit can produce feces with uniform size and shape, round surface and mucus as shown in the figure below. Rabbits are so cute, of course they eat in poop | Photo provided by the author In contrast, the pika's feces are smaller and rounder, and look a lot like the weird snack "Panda Dan" sold at the stall at the school gate when I was in elementary school for 50 cents a box. I wonder if it tastes the same... 04 Shelled Peanuts Photo courtesy of the author Compared with the former, this type of feces is not as round, but the surface is more moist and smooth, and there are also a large number of small particles accumulated, mostly from even-toed ungulates . For example, the feces of muntjacs, when placed in a petri dish, looks like a plate of peanuts painted with shiny black paint. 05 Kidney Shape Photo courtesy of the author This type of larger, kidney-shaped or oblate droppings usually comes from slightly larger ungulates , such as horses, donkeys or camels. 06 A real mess! Photo courtesy of the author Of course, you can never avoid them when you go out into the wild near pastoral areas - cow dung . Whether it is used to build walls, burn stoves or as natural fertilizer, cow dung is an indispensable thing in people's daily life. For many insect friends, cow dung is an excellent breeding ground (I won’t post pictures), so you can often see this wonderful scene on the plateau pastures: flocks of red-billed choughs feasting in piles of cow dung. They are not eating feces, but catching insects in the cow dung. But when the target area where I was looking for desert cat feces suddenly had hundreds of piles of fresh, wet, and pungent...cow dung overnight, I felt really bad. 07 Unexpected Situation Photo courtesy of the author Of course, in the wild, we will also encounter human remains of various shapes, which often successfully mimic the feces of various animals and are then picked up and brought back to the laboratory... One day, I went out to the wild with my junior sister to collect feces. After we came down the mountain, she said to me with bright eyes: "I picked up a piece of feces on the hillside. It was very thick. The 50 mL centrifuge tube could hardly contain it. It might be from a snow leopard!" We have never picked up snow leopard feces here. If the DNA identification is correct, this is really a good discovery. I looked at the sample, and a sense of foreboding suddenly came over me, so I asked, " Did you see any used toilet paper nearby when you picked it up? " The next second, we were all silent... Through DNA in the feces of desert cats, we found that compared with the red fox and leopard cat, two carnivores that live in the same area and eat whatever they catch, the food composition of desert cats is significantly more simple, with rodents and lagomorphs accounting for more than 80% of their diet . They especially love root voles, and in the feces of desert cats we tested, root voles DNA appeared in 90% of the samples. Perhaps here in Menyuan, the mosaic structure formed by the dense sea buckthorn forest and farmland can provide shelter and abundant food resources for desert cats, attracting them to live here . Infrared camera captures desert cat holding prey | Photo provided by the author However, close human activities also pose a certain threat to the survival of desert cats. The night before leaving Menyuan, when we went to the city to buy sea buckthorn juice, we saw a desert cat corpse that had been crushed into two dimensions by wheels on the national highway . The bloodstains on the road were still clear. Perhaps a few hours ago, it was still snoring in its sleep, or perhaps it had enjoyed a fat vole the night before... Our research on desert cats is still in its infancy : How do they live here? What is the population density? What threats will they face? There are still many questions that we cannot answer for now, but through continuous research, we may have answers in the future. From research to protection, we still have a long way to go.
